Inventarisasi Jenis-jenis Amfibi (Ordo Anura) di Areal Lahan Basah Sekitar Danau Sebedang Kecamatan Sebawi Kabupaten Sambas
The Order Anura are members of Amphibians that live in various types of habitats such as terrestrial, aquatic, arboreal and fossorial. This research aims to find out the species of the members of the Order Anura found in the area. Sampling was carried out in April 2015, using the visual encounter survey method combined with the line transect. The transects were made at 6 stations with different environmental settings. The species of the members of the Order Anura found in the wetland area around Sebedang Lake were as many as 10 speciesbelonging to 5 families, namely Dicroglossidae (Fejervarya cancrivora, F. limnocharis, Limnonectes ibonarum and L. paramacrodon), Ranidae (Hylarana erythraea, H. baramica and H. nicobariensis), Megophrydae (Leptobrachium abboti), Microhylidae (Kaloula pulchra) and Bufonidae (Duttaprhynusmelanostictus). Members of the Order Anura the most found in species L. limnocharis as many as 28 individuals and the lowest to a species L. paramacrodon such as 1 individual
Uji Bioaktivitas Fraksi Metanol dan Etil Asetat Tumbuhan Paku Sisik Naga (Drymoglossum piloselloides (L) pressl.) Terhadap Bakteri Staphylococcus aureus dan Salmonella typhi
Staphylococcus aureus is a pathogenic bacterium that causes infection to wound, and Salmonella typhi is a bacterium that causes typhoid. The dragon scales (Drymoglossum piloselloides) is one of the plants that can potentially serve as an antibacterial agent. This research aims to find out the class of compound of secondary metabolites and the antibacterial activities of methanol and ethyl acetate fractions of the dragon scales against S. aureus and S. typhi bacteria. The study was conducted for 3 months with a disc diffusion method (Kirbybauer). The concentrations of methanol and ethyl acetate fractions of the dragon scales used in this research were 0,25 g/mL, 0,3 g/mL, 0,35 g/mL, ciprofloxasin 0.005 mg/mL as a positive control and DMSO 10% as a negative control. Research findings showed that the methanol and ethyl acetate fraction contained flavonoidand terpenoid compounds. The methanol fraction of the dragon scales had antibacterial activity against S. aureus bacterium with a strong response at a concentration of 0.25 g/mL while the ethyl acetate fraction had no antibacterial activity against S. aureus and S. typhi bacteria
Jenis-Jenis Burung Air Di Hutan Mangrove Kecamatan Paloh Kabupaten Sambas
The reduced in the area of mangrove forests are feared will cause a decrease of wildlife that exists, one of which is a water birds. This research aims to find out the species of water birds in mangrove forest Mutusan River, Subdistrict of Paloh. This research was carried out during the three months from February to April2015. The data species of water birds are collected using IPA (Index Point of Abundance) method. The number of water birds species found throughout the research area as many as 19 species in 8 families. We are found a high species are found in family Ardeidae i.e Ardeola bacchus, Butorides striatus, Egretta alba, E. garzetta, E. sacra
Pertumbuhan Secara In VitroTunas Buah Naga Merah (Hylocereus polyrhizus [Weber] Britton & Rose) Dengan Penambahan Naftalene Acetic Acid (NAA) Dan Air Kelapa
The growth of purple pitaya shoot in tissue culture is influenced by many factors, among others, the composition of growth media and growth regulators used. This research aimed to find out the effect of adding coconut water and Naftalene Acetic Acid (NAA) as well as the best concentration for the growth of purple pitaya (H. polyrhizus). This research was carried out for 5 months from March to August 2015 at the Laboratory of Tissue Culture of the Aloe Vera Center (AVC), Regional Technical Implementation Unit (UPTD) of Agribusiness Pontianak. This rsearch used a completely randomized factorial design (CRD) with 2 factors of treatment. The first factor of NAA at concentrations of (N0), 10-6M (N1), 5X10-7M (N2), 10-7M (N3), and the second factor of coconut water at concentrations of 0% (K0), 10% (K1), 15% (K2), and 20% (K3). The research findings indicated that the single addition of coconut water at a concentration of 20% encouraged the fastest appearance of shoots, i.e. 19.25 days, the highest number of shoots with an average of 6.83 shoots and the longest shoots with an average of 3.30 cm
Jamur MikorizaVesikularArbuskular (MVA) pada Rhizosfer Tanaman Langsat (Lansium domesticumCorr.) di Lahan Gambut
The Vesicular Arbuscular Mycorrhizal (VAM) fungi are a mutualistic symbiosis between the fungi and the plant root. The VAM fungi are capable of improving the plant growth. Information on the types of the MVA fungi on the roots of the langsat (L. domesticum) in peatsoil is yet to be known. This research aimed to find out the types of the MVA fungi and the level of infection on the roots of langsat (L. domesticum). The research was carried our at the Laboratory of Microbiology of the Faculty of Mathematics and Natural Sciences, Tanjungpura University from February to April 2015. The analysis of soil samples were conducted in the Laboratory of Chemistry and Soil Fertility of the Faculty of Agriculture, Tanjungpura University. The isolation of soil samples used the wet-sieving and decanting technique followed by the centrifugation technique. The research found a total of 232 spores of MVA fungi, consisting of the genera Glomus (10 types), Paraglomus (3 types) and Acaulospora (3 types). The results of observation on the root preparations found the structures of MVA fungi such as spores, hyphae and vesicles with the percentage of root infection at 41%, which fell into to the intermediate category
Jamur yang diisolasi dari Daun dan Batang Bergejala Sakit pada Tanaman Karet (HeveabrasiliensisMuell.Arg.) di Kabupaten Sanggau
The rubber tree(Hevea brasiliensis Muell.Arg.) at a certain age can be attacked by diseases caused by fungi. The symptoms of the disease may be form blackish brown spots on the stems, blackish white patches on the petiole, the tip of the leaf wrinkled, etc. This research aimed to find out the types of fungi isolated from the leaves and stems with symptoms of disease on the rubber tree at different age levels. The samples were taken using a cruise method based on the age level i.e. 0-9 months old, 2-5 years old, and > 5 years old. The research findings indicated that there were seven types of fungi found i.e. Fusarium V1, Colletotrichum V2, Phytophthora V3, Aspergillus V4, Penicillium V5, Mucor V6 and Chrysonilia V7. The leaves aged 0-9 months old the fungi found were Colletotrichum V2, Phytophthora V3, and Penicillium V5; on the leaves aged 2-5 years old i.e. Phytophthora V3 and Aspergillus V4; and at age > 5 years old, Fusarium V1, Phytophthora V3, Mucor V6 and Chrysonilia V7 were found on the stem organ
Inventarisasi Jenis-Jenis Mangrove yang Ditemukan di Kawasan Tanjung Bila Kecamatan Pemangkat Kabupaten Sambas
Mangrove is a community of tropical coastal plants dominated by several species of trees with shrubs that have the ability to grow in coastal areas. The purpose of this research is to know various kind of mangroves which located in Tanjung Bila area. The research were done for 4 month start from February until May 2016 in Tanjung Bila Pemangkat region Sambas regency. The data of mangrove vegetation were collected using the transect line plot method. There were 8 species of mangroves found in Tanjung Bila area and classified into 5 family i.e. Avicennia marina, Avicennia alba (Avicenniaceae), Bruguiera cylindrica, Rhizophora apiculata (Rhizophoraceae), Sonneratia caseolaris (Sonneratiaceae), Acanthus ilicifolius, Acanthus volubilis (Acanthaceae) dan Acrostichum speciosum (Pteridaceae)
Pertumbuhan In Vitro Biji Buah Naga Merah (Hylocereus polyrhizusWebb. Britton &Rose ) dengan Penambahan Air Kelapa dan Naphthalene Acetic Acid (NAA)
The dragon fruit, also known as the red pitaya, (Hylocereus polyrhizus Webb. Britton & Rose) is one of the plants which can easily be cultivated in Indonesia. Seed multiplication through the in vitro tissue culture technology is the right alternative for supplying seedlings in a large number and in a relatively short time. This research aimed to find out the effect of adding coconut water and NAA, as well as to find out the most optimal concentrations of coconut water and NAA for the growth of the dragon fruit (H. polyrhizus) on the in vitro culture medium. This research was carried out for five months from January to May 2015 at the Laboratory of Tissue Culture of the Aloe Vera Center Pontianak. The experiment used the Completely Randomized Factorial Design with 2 treatments. The first factor was the coconut water with concentrations of 0%, 5%, 10%, 15%, and the second factor was the NAA with concentrations of 0 M, 5.10-6 M, 10-6 M, 10-7 M. The research findings showed that the addition of coconut water and NAA had an effect on the height growth of the dragon fruit (H. polyrhizus) especially at low concentrations, i.e. 5% of coconut water, 10-7 of NAA, and a combination of both at concentrations of 10% coconut water and 10-6 NAA
Keragaman Jenis Burung Air Di Kawasan Hutan Mangrove Primer Dan Hutan Mangrove Hasil Reboisasi Di Kabupaten Mempawah
Waterbird is a key species (keytone species) that can be used as one of the decisive criteria for the condition of a wetland. This study aims to determine differences in the types and degree of diversity of waterbird in the area of primary mangrove forests and reforestation mangrove. This study uses the encounter rate method (meeting level). Waterbird that found are documented and identified directly in the field. Observations at both locations was found 17 species of waterbird are included in 5 families (Alcedinidae, Ardeidae, Rallidae, Scolopacidae and Sternidae). Waterbird from Sternidae family are the most found waterbird. Diversity index of waterbird species in primary mangrove forest Desa Peniti Kecil H'= 2.1388 is higher than reforestation mangrove Desa Sungai Bakau Kecil H' = 1.8692, both of them included in the medium category. Based on the results of the calculation of the t-test (2.9713> 1.97) both sites have a significantly different level of diversity. Dominance index and evenness index were obtained in primary mangrove forest Desa Peniti Kecil is D = 0.1360, E = 0.8338 and reforestation mangrove is D = 0.2160, E = 0.7522 indicates both locations observations no waterbird which extremely dominates and the number of individuals in observation locations almost spread evenly
Jenis-Jenis Paku Epifit di Hutan Desa Beginjan Kecamatan Tayan Hilir Kabupaten Sanggau
Ferns have an important role in nutrient recycling at the communities and structure of the forest. The epiphytic fern is a small group of plants which is typical of a tropical rainforest. This research aimed to find out the types of epiphytic ferns in the forest of Beginjan Village, Tayan Hilir Sub-district, Sanggau Regency. The research was conducted from July 2014 to October 2014 in the forest area of Beginjan Village, Tayan Hilir Sub-district, Sanggau Regency. The samples were taken through the cruise sampling method. The results of this reserach discovered 14 species of epiphytic ferns consisting of 1 Class Polypodiopsida and 6 families. The Polypodiaceae was the most commonly found family followed by the Families Davalliaceae, Nephrolepidaceae, Aspleniaceae, Hymenophyllaceae, and Pteridaceae
